The invention relates to a transparent monitoring method for smart workshops, which includes the following steps: Step A: setting up the transparent monitoring platform for smart workshops, which includes: Step A1: a networking mechanism of physical objects and virtual models is created; Step A2: a static model of the workshop is created; Step A3: a dynamic model of the workshop is created; Step A4: model and plant integration; Step B: Implementation of the transparent monitoring procedure for smart workshops, which includes: Step B1: concrete implementation of the three-dimensional simulation of the smart workshops; Step B2: the relationship between the virtual model and the physical model; Step B3: command transmission and data acquisition feedback; and Step B4: data visualization display. The invention also relates to a transparent monitoring system for smart workshops, which comprises an MES module, unit control modules, a SCADA module and a control network module for the entire line.
